Asymptotic Analysis on Directivity and Beamwidth of Uniform Circular Array

In this letter, the directivity and beamwidth of uniform circular array (UCA) are asymptotically analyzed with respect to the number of antenna elements and the size of UCA. In our analysis, we assume that beamforming is done on the azimuth plane by using UCA. Then, we show that the maximum directivity on the target direction increases with Θ(N3/2), where N is the number of antenna elements in UCA. In addition, vertical and horizontal beamwidths decrease with Θ(1/N−−√) and Θ(1/N), respectively.
